The World’s First Tri-Fusion Navigation System
Previous robot mowers made you choose: wires, RTK base stations, or basic camera vision. The Luba 3 throws all three technologies together — 360° LiDAR, RTK positioning, and dual-camera AI Vision — and calls it Tri-Fusion. The result is ±1 cm positioning accuracy in conditions that would have stumped any earlier mower: dense tree cover, shifting shadows, complex multi-zone layouts.
The 360° LiDAR scans up to 100 metres, building a live 3D map of your property from ground level to tree canopy. The built-in NetRTK module connects via 4G or WiFi for precision positioning — note that a reliable signal across your entire lawn is needed for this to work. Not a problem for most properties, but worth checking. And for those on rural blocks or with patchy coverage, the Luba 3 AWD 3000, 5000, and 10000 all include a physical RTK reference station as a backup option, so you’re covered regardless.
Built for Real Australian Yards
Australian properties aren’t flat, manicured rectangles. We have slopes, native garden beds, pools, kids’ toys, and the occasional possum. The Luba 3 is ready for all of it.
• 80% slope handling (38.6°) via four independently driven AWD motors
• 300+ obstacle types recognised by a 10 trillion operations-per-second AI chip
• Smart Cliff Shield detects pool edges and drop-offs automatically
• IPX6 weatherproof — it’ll handle whatever Australian weather throws at it
• Up to 50 mowing zones manageable from your phone
Serious Cutting Performance
This isn’t a toy. The Luba 3’s 400mm cutting width and dual 165W high-torque motors with six-blade discs can cover up to 500 square metres per hour*. A 15Ah battery delivers up to 220 minutes of runtime per charge, covering up to 5,000 square metres per day — all while automatically adjusting power based on grass density. *conditions like grass length, density, slope etc will affect these stats in real life
Cutting height adjusts between 25–70mm to suit buffalo, kikuyu, couch, or whatever your lawn throws at it.
